Laravel  
laravel
文档
数据库
架构
入门
php技术
    
Laravelphp
laravel / php / java / vue / mysql / linux / python / javascript / html / css / c++ / c#

mysql 查看数据库字符集

作者:开阔蓝天uだ   发布日期:2025-08-20   浏览:43

-- 查看 MySQL 服务器的字符集设置
SHOW VARIABLES LIKE 'character_set%';

-- 查看当前数据库的字符集
SELECT DEFAULT_CHARACTER_SET_NAME, DEFAULT_COLLATION_NAME 
FROM INFORMATION_SCHEMA.SCHEMATA 
WHERE SCHEMA_NAME = 'your_database_name';

-- 查看某个具体表的字符集
SHOW CREATE TABLE your_table_name;

-- 查看所有数据库的字符集
SELECT SCHEMA_NAME, DEFAULT_CHARACTER_SET_NAME, DEFAULT_COLLATION_NAME 
FROM INFORMATION_SCHEMA.SCHEMATA;

解释说明:

  1. SHOW VARIABLES LIKE 'character_set%':该命令用于查看 MySQL 服务器级别的字符集配置,包括连接字符集、客户端字符集等。
  2. SELECT DEFAULT_CHARACTER_SET_NAME, DEFAULT_COLLATION_NAME FROM INFORMATION_SCHEMA.SCHEMATA WHERE SCHEMA_NAME = 'your_database_name':此查询用于查看指定数据库的默认字符集和排序规则。
  3. SHOW CREATE TABLE your_table_name:通过该命令可以查看指定表的创建语句,其中包括表的字符集信息。
  4. SELECT SCHEMA_NAME, DEFAULT_CHARACTER_SET_NAME, DEFAULT_COLLATION_NAME FROM INFORMATION_SCHEMA.SCHEMATA:此查询用于列出所有数据库及其默认字符集和排序规则。

上一篇:mysql转义

下一篇:mysql 删除多个字段

大家都在看

mysqlavg函数保留小数

mysql显示表内容

mysql经纬度距离计算

存储过程mysql

mysql with语句

mysql时间加减

brew 启动mysql

unsigned在mysql中是什么意思

mysql 备份恢复

mysql 插入更新

Laravel PHP 深圳智简公司。版权所有©2023-2043 LaravelPHP 粤ICP备2021048745号-3

Laravel 中文站